Featured Case Study: The Golden Pear Affair
The First Branded Micro-Drama in the U.S.
A 50-episode microsoap produced with Procter & Gamble's Native brand.
Watch at thegoldenpearaffair.com
Featured In: Variety | Business Insider | Marketing Dive | The Wall Street Journal
"This microsoap showcases our commitment to innovation as we strive to delight consumers while fueling growth for Native. By blending classic brand storytelling with the ever-evolving landscape of mobile entertainment, we're honoring the soap opera format P&G helped pioneer and optimizing it for a vertical, social-first world."
— Anna Saalfeld, Head of P&G Studios

Frequently Asked Questions
- What is a micro-drama? A micro-drama is a short-form episodic story designed specifically for mobile and social viewing. Think of it as a premium TV show condensed into vertical, scroll-stopping episodes that belong in the feed.
- How is this different from UGC? While UGC focuses on authenticity through amateur aesthetics, micro-dramas deliver premium, cinematic storytelling with professional production values.
- What deliverables do we get? Depending on your package, you receive strategy documentation, story world development, scripts, produced episodes, trailer assets, feed-native cutdowns for paid and organic, thumbnails, and platform-specific edits.
- How fast can you move? We pride ourselves on fast-turnaround production. Typical timeline is 6-8 weeks from kickoff to distribution-ready assets.

Our Process
- Discover (Week 1-2): We deep-dive into your brand, audience, and goals.
- Story World + Script (Week 2-4): We build your narrative universe and craft compelling scripts.
- Pre-Production (Week 4-5): Casting, locations, and production planning locked in.
- Production (Week 5-7): Premium filming with efficiency and brand integration.
- Distribution Toolkit + Iteration (Week 7-8+): Edits optimized for every platform plus ongoing refinements.

Featured Partnership: Procter & Gamble
Together with P&G, we created "The Golden Pear Affair" — the first full-length branded micro-drama in the United States. This 50-episode microsoap for P&G's Native brand demonstrated the power of vertical storytelling for modern brands.
